What is the difference between Remote Online Coder vs Medical Biller?

AspectRemote Online CoderMedical Biller
CredentialsCertification (e.g., CPC, CCS)Certification (e.g., Certified Medical Reimbursement Specialist)
Work EnvironmentRemote, healthcare facilities, coding companiesRemote, healthcare providers, billing companies
Industry UsageHealthcare, insurance, medical coding servicesHealthcare, insurance, billing departments
Primary FocusAssigning medical codes for diagnoses and proceduresProcessing payments, submitting claims, managing accounts

Remote Online Coders and Medical Billers often work together in healthcare settings, but their roles differ. Remote Online Coders focus on translating medical documentation into codes for billing and record-keeping, while Medical Billers handle the financial aspect by submitting claims and managing payments. Both roles require healthcare knowledge and certifications, but their daily tasks and focus areas are distinct.

Job description

Inpatient Coder - HIM - Short Term Acute Care Hospital experience. 

Required Education Level: High school Diploma required with submission

Health Information Management Coder Senior- Remote -Inpatient

Online cert verification required w/submission

Must have one of the following certifications to qualify-

             Registered Health Information Administrator (RHIA) (AHIMA)

             Registered Health Information Technician (RHIT) (AHIMA)

             Certified Coding Specialist (CCS) (AHIMA)

Monday-Friday sometimes weekend schedule in necessary from client's schedule.

Summary: Responsible for maintaining current and high-quality ICD-10-CM/PCS coding for all Inpatient diagnoses and procedural occurrences, through the review of clinical documentation and diagnostic results, with a consistent coding accuracy rate of 95% or better. Coder will accurately abstract data into any and all appropriateInpatient coding is applicable towards all regional Inpatient encounters. Coder will work collaboratively with various HIM, Clinical Documentation Specialists and Case Management sometimes to ensure accurate and complete physician documentation to support accurate billing and reduce denials. Coder will also assist in other areas of the department, as requested by leadership. Coder will report directly to their Coding Manager, with additional leadership from the Director of Coding Operations and System HIM Director. Responsibilities: Meets expectations of the applicable Typical Competencies: Leader of Self, Leader of Others, or Leader of Leaders. Assign codes for diagnoses, treatments and procedures according to the ICD-10-CM/PCS Official Guidelines for Coding and Reporting through review of coding critical documentation.
